I did a little horse trading a few years ago to help a friend out, and ended up with this truck. IH built 4x4 loadstars with IH axles. The Zeligson Co. built 4x4 and 6x6 Loadstar and Ford trucks based on a 2-2 1/2 ton chassis. They used military axles and transfer cases for the conversions (as near as I can tell).

From what I know this truck was originally bought by a construction company that buried telephone and power lines in Minnesota. It has less than 40,000 miles on the 345 engine. It has a 5 speed non overdrive transmission and divorced 2 speed transfer case. It also has a fwd/rev pto that was originally used to run a bumper mounted winch. The winch/bumper is gone. I have not had time to spend with this at all. I know the radiator leaks. The friend I got it from had it running but it ran poorly. I suspect it is due to old gas. The hood could use some work or replacement. The vent cowl has some rust, but the cab isn't really to bad for an IH/Minnesota cab.

I believe these are toploader rockwell axles. The front axle is closed knuckle.
